About: Redwood Trust Inc is a real estate investment trust focused on different areas of housing credit. The company operates in three segments: Sequoia Mortgage Banking includes mortgage loan conduit that acquires residential consumer loans from third-party originators for sale to whole loan buyers and securitization; CoreVest Mortgage Banking segment includes consists of a platform that originates residential investor loans for securitization, sale, or transfer into Redwood Investments portfolio; and Redwood Investments segment consists of organic investments sourced through mortgage banking operations, including securities retained from Sequoia and CoreVest securitization activities. It derives maximum revenue from Redwood Investments segment.
